The Facts
The Reserve Bank forecasts New Zealand's GDP to grow by 3.1% by March 2028, while Australia's growth is expected to dip to 1.6% by June 2028, with rising inflation concerns. This means that New Zealand's economy is expected to grow faster than Australia's in the next two years, which is a significant shift from the recent past.
